42 * struct vimc_colorimetry_clamp - Adjust colorimetry parameters
44 * @fmt: the pointer to struct v4l2_pix_format or
45 * struct v4l2_mbus_framefmt
47 * Entities must check if colorimetry given by the userspace is valid, if not
48 * then set them as DEFAULT
50 #define vimc_colorimetry_clamp(fmt) \
52 if ((fmt)->colorspace == V4L2_COLORSPACE_DEFAULT \
53 || (fmt)->colorspace > V4L2_COLORSPACE_DCI_P3) { \
54 (fmt)->colorspace = V4L2_COLORSPACE_DEFAULT; \
55 (fmt)->ycbcr_enc = V4L2_YCBCR_ENC_DEFAULT; \
56 (fmt)->quantization = V4L2_QUANTIZATION_DEFAULT; \
57 (fmt)->xfer_func = V4L2_XFER_FUNC_DEFAULT; \
59 if ((fmt)->ycbcr_enc > V4L2_YCBCR_ENC_SMPTE240M) \
60 (fmt)->ycbcr_enc = V4L2_YCBCR_ENC_DEFAULT; \
61 if ((fmt)->quantization > V4L2_QUANTIZATION_LIM_RANGE) \
62 (fmt)->quantization = V4L2_QUANTIZATION_DEFAULT; \
63 if ((fmt)->xfer_func > V4L2_XFER_FUNC_SMPTE2084) \
64 (fmt)->xfer_func = V4L2_XFER_FUNC_DEFAULT; \
68 * struct vimc_platform_data - platform data to components
70 * @entity_name: The name of the entity to be created
72 * Board setup code will often provide additional information using the device's
73 * platform_data field to hold additional information.
74 * When injecting a new platform_device in the component system the core needs
75 * to provide to the corresponding submodules the name of the entity that should
76 * be used when registering the subdevice in the Media Controller system.
78 struct vimc_platform_data {
83 * struct vimc_ent_device - core struct that represents a node in the topology
85 * @ent: the pointer to struct media_entity for the node
86 * @pads: the list of pads of the node
87 * @process_frame: callback send a frame to that node
88 * @vdev_get_format: callback that returns the current format a pad, used
89 * only when is_media_entity_v4l2_video_device(ent) returns
92 * Each node of the topology must create a vimc_ent_device struct. Depending on
93 * the node it will be of an instance of v4l2_subdev or video_device struct
94 * where both contains a struct media_entity.
95 * Those structures should embedded the vimc_ent_device struct through
96 * v4l2_set_subdevdata() and video_set_drvdata() respectivaly, allowing the
97 * vimc_ent_device struct to be retrieved from the corresponding struct
100 struct vimc_ent_device {
101 struct media_entity *ent;
102 struct media_pad *pads;
103 struct vimc_stream *stream;
104 void * (*process_frame)(struct vimc_ent_device *ved,
106 void (*vdev_get_format)(struct vimc_ent_device *ved,
107 struct v4l2_pix_format *fmt);
